    Our kids season ended in September & we wanted them to have some form of sport to do in the Summer.
    We thought about tennis because there is not much else in a small country town, we were just about to try and organised this when we received these AFL Auskick forms.
    We had a talk about it & decided to let the kids go along.
    What an excellent program. It's all games based, the bloke doing it is just great with kids & the kids just loved it.
    Why doesn't the NRL have something like this?
    In our case there is no AFL type competition on the Atherton tablelands but there is a strong Junior RL competition but come the off season nothing!
    2 of our 5 kids just love RL & 1 is pretty good at it, the other has his days, why not keep there interest up, keep them keen, keep them enjoying the game?
    Seems the NRL can't do this so the AFL steps into the breach & who knows, the NRL might loose 5 young players to AFL if they get a comp going around our way.
    I think the NRL better get their act together with juniors! In Doomadgee the Titans constantly visit & work with the kids, no competition here at all, but nobody does anything similar in Ravenshoe where they have a good junior club.
    Seems ridiculous to me & not doing the game or the kids any favours.
